Synopsis "The Cauldron of Fear: Magnakai Series, Book Four (9) (Lone Wolf)"

You are Lone Wolf-the last Kai Master of Sommerlund. The shadow of war sweeps across the continent of Magnamund as your mortal enemies, the Darklords of Helgedad, redouble their efforts to defeat your Magnakai quest. You dare not delay. Already their armored legions are converging on a city beneath whose streets lies hidden the object of your quest: the Lorestone of Tahou. In THE CAULDRON OF FEAR you must stay one step ahead of your foes as you search for the Lorestone in a fantastic metropolis, built during the dawn of Magnamund. The ninth episode in a unique interactive series of 32 books.
